The upward rushing liquid broke down the edges of the fractures, enlarging them and washing away more of the ground while flowing past. As molten rock pushed through the volcanic region to form the monstrous volcanoes 3.5 billion years ago, the crust heaved upward. For comparison, the Grand Canyon in Arizona is about 800 km (500 mi) long and 1.6 km (1 mi) deep. (some 7 times longer, 40 times wider, and 4 times deeper than Earth's Grand Canyon). In contrast to the Grand Canyon, which formed by erosion, the Valles Marineris formed mainly by faulting, although they have been enlarged by erosion. The canyon begins in the Noctis Labyrinthus on the western edge, a region of material thought to have volcanic origins. This canyon, one of the lowest points in Valles Marineris, boasts a handful of its own volcanoes, though they are small compared to Olympus Mons, the largest volcano in the solar system, and its neighbors. The origin of the Valles Marineris remains unknown, although a leading hypothesis holds that it started as a crack billions of years ago as the planet cooled.
